http://dbpedia.org/ontology/abstract Gia Kuan (Chinese: 關歆) (born September 23,Gia Kuan (Chinese: 關歆) (born September 23, 1986) is a New Zealand-Taiwanese entrepreneur, publicist and creative consultant, known for her new wave approach to public relations, as well as the intersection between art and fashion in her work. She is the founder of Gia Kuan Consulting, a boutique communications and public relations agency located in Manhattan, New York City.
